91.82 percent of the population in 95603 drive to work alone. 0.25 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 73.57 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 5.94 percent of the residents in 95603 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.24 members with about 2.19 cars available per household.
An estimate of 92.89 percent of the residents in 95603 has some form of health insurance. 42.52 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 67.69 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 95603 would have to travel an average of 2.21 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Sutter Auburn Faith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 95603, Auburn, California.

As of , an estimate of 28,479 residents live in 95603 with a median age of 48.2 years. 18.55 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 24.48 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 36.55 percent of the residents in 95603 is currently married, and 19.69 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 95603 is $8,107.92.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 95603 is approximately $1,419. The median household spends about 17.50 percent of their income on housing.

Hypertension, commonly known as high blood pressure, is a medical condition characterized by consistently elevated blood pressure in the arteries. It can lead to serious health issues such as heart disease, stroke, and kidney problems if not properly managed.
